Uploaded image for project: 'JDK'
  1. JDK
  2. JDK-7067681

test/closed/demo/jfc/Java2D/Java2DemoTest.java failing intermittently

XMLWordPrintable

    • generic
    • generic

      This test fails intermittently in JPRT. Here's an example on prt-x2200-1 with a build of jdk8/tl/jdk (essentially jdk8-b00 and close to jdk7-b147). Note that this test is in the jdk_misc batch and so is run by default in JPRT.


      --------------------------------------------------
      TEST: closed/demo/jfc/Java2D/Java2DemoTest.java
      JDK under test: (/tmp/jprt/P2/100004.ab23780/testproduct/linux_i586_2.6-product)
      java version "1.8.0-internal"
      Java(TM) SE Runtime Environment (build 1.8.0-internal-201107151000.ab23780.jdk-b00)
      Java HotSpot(TM) Server VM (build 21.0-b17, mixed mode)

      ACTION: build -- Passed. Build successful
      REASON: Named class compiled on demand
      TIME: 0.049 seconds
      messages:
      command: build Java2DemoTest
      reason: Named class compiled on demand
      elapsed time (seconds): 0.049

      ACTION: compile -- Passed. Compilation successful
      REASON: .class file out of date or does not exist
      TIME: 0.048 seconds
      messages:
      command: compile /tmp/jprt/P2/100004.ab23780/source/test/closed/demo/jfc/Java2D/Java2DemoTest.java
      reason: .class file out of date or does not exist
      elapsed time (seconds): 0.048

      ACTION: main -- Failed. Execution failed: `main' threw exception: java.lang.RuntimeException: Test failed - Exception seen in output
      REASON: User specified action: run main/timeout=200 Java2DemoTest
      TIME: 152.468 seconds
      messages:
      command: main Java2DemoTest
      reason: User specified action: run main/timeout=200 Java2DemoTest
      elapsed time (seconds): 152.468
      STDOUT:
      Starting: /tmp/jprt/P2/100004.ab23780/testproduct/linux_i586_2.6-product/jre/../bin/java -server -Duser.home=/tmp/jprt/P2/100004.ab23780 -Djava.io.tmpdir=/tmp/jprt/P2/100004.ab23780/io/linux_i586-product-c2-jdk_misc -server -Duser.home=/tmp/jprt/P2/100004.ab23780 -Djava.io.tmpdir=/tmp/jprt/P2/100004.ab23780/io/linux_i586-product-c2-jdk_misc -ea -esa -jar /tmp/jprt/P2/100004.ab23780/testproduct/linux_i586_2.6-product/jre/../demo/jfc/Java2D/Java2Demo.jar -runs=1

      Java2D Demo RunWindow : 1 Runs, 10 second delay between tabs
      java version: 1.8.0-internal
      Linux 2.6.27.21-78.2.41.fc9.i686

      #0 Fri Jul 15 04:07:10 PDT 2011, 7498.3984K used
      Exception in thread "AWT-EventQueue-0" java.lang.NullPointerException
      at java.awt.Dimension.<init>(Dimension.java:111)
      at java.awt.Component.getMaximumSize(Component.java:2751)
      at java.awt.Container.getMaximumSize(Container.java:1887)
      at javax.swing.JComponent.getMaximumSize(JComponent.java:1698)
      at javax.swing.BoxLayout.checkRequests(BoxLayout.java:484)
      at javax.swing.BoxLayout.preferredLayoutSize(BoxLayout.java:300)
      at javax.swing.JToolBar$DefaultToolBarLayout.preferredLayoutSize(JToolBar.java:771)
      at java.awt.Container.preferredSize(Container.java:1788)
      at java.awt.Container.getPreferredSize(Container.java:1773)
      at javax.swing.JComponent.getPreferredSize(JComponent.java:1662)
      at java.awt.FlowLayout.layoutContainer(FlowLayout.java:609)
      at java.awt.Container.layout(Container.java:1503)
      at java.awt.Container.doLayout(Container.java:1492)
      at java.awt.Container.validateTree(Container.java:1688)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validate(Container.java:1623)
      at javax.swing.RepaintManager.validateInvalidComponents(RepaintManager.java:653)
      at javax.swing.RepaintManager$ProcessingRunnable.run(RepaintManager.java:1620)
      at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:251)
      at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:705)
      at java.awt.EventQueue.access$000(EventQueue.java:101)
      at java.awt.EventQueue$3.run(EventQueue.java:666)
      at java.awt.EventQueue$3.run(EventQueue.java:664)
      at java.security.AccessController.doPrivileged(Native Method)
      at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76)
      at java.awt.EventQueue.dispatchEvent(EventQueue.java:675)
      at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:211)
      at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:128)
      at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:117)
      at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:113)
      at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:105)
      at java.awt.EventDispatchThread.run(EventDispatchThread.java:90)
      Exception in thread "AWT-EventQueue-0" java.lang.NullPointerException
      at javax.swing.BoxLayout.preferredLayoutSize(BoxLayout.java:301)
      at javax.swing.JToolBar$DefaultToolBarLayout.preferredLayoutSize(JToolBar.java:771)
      at java.awt.Container.preferredSize(Container.java:1788)
      at java.awt.Container.getPreferredSize(Container.java:1773)
      at javax.swing.JComponent.getPreferredSize(JComponent.java:1662)
      at java.awt.FlowLayout.layoutContainer(FlowLayout.java:609)
      at java.awt.Container.layout(Container.java:1503)
      at java.awt.Container.doLayout(Container.java:1492)
      at java.awt.Container.validateTree(Container.java:1688)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validateTree(Container.java:1697)
      at java.awt.Container.validate(Container.java:1623)
      at javax.swing.plaf.basic.BasicTabbedPaneUI.ensureCurrentLayout(BasicTabbedPaneUI.java:1446)
      at javax.swing.plaf.basic.BasicTabbedPaneUI.paint(BasicTabbedPaneUI.java:787)
      at javax.swing.plaf.metal.MetalTabbedPaneUI.paint(MetalTabbedPaneUI.java:843)
      at javax.swing.plaf.metal.MetalTabbedPaneUI.update(MetalTabbedPaneUI.java:724)
      at javax.swing.JComponent.paintComponent(JComponent.java:778)
      at javax.swing.JComponent.paint(JComponent.java:1054)
      at javax.swing.JComponent.paintChildren(JComponent.java:887)
      at javax.swing.JComponent.paint(JComponent.java:1063)
      at javax.swing.JComponent.paintToOffscreen(JComponent.java:5221)
      at javax.swing.BufferStrategyPaintManager.paint(BufferStrategyPaintManager.java:295)
      at javax.swing.RepaintManager.paint(RepaintManager.java:1206)
      at javax.swing.JComponent._paintImmediately(JComponent.java:5169)
      at javax.swing.JComponent.paintImmediately(JComponent.java:4980)
      at javax.swing.RepaintManager.paintDirtyRegions(RepaintManager.java:770)
      at javax.swing.RepaintManager.paintDirtyRegions(RepaintManager.java:728)
      at javax.swing.RepaintManager.prePaintDirtyRegions(RepaintManager.java:677)
      at javax.swing.RepaintManager.access$700(RepaintManager.java:59)
      at javax.swing.RepaintManager$ProcessingRunnable.run(RepaintManager.java:1621)
      at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:251)
      at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:705)
      at java.awt.EventQueue.access$000(EventQueue.java:101)
      at java.awt.EventQueue$3.run(EventQueue.java:666)
      at java.awt.EventQueue$3.run(EventQueue.java:664)
      at java.security.AccessController.doPrivileged(Native Method)
      at java.security.ProtectionDomain$1.doIntersectionPrivilege(ProtectionDomain.java:76)
      at java.awt.EventQueue.dispatchEvent(EventQueue.java:675)
      at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:211)
      at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:128)
      at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:117)
      at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:113)
      at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:105)
      at java.awt.EventDispatchThread.run(EventDispatchThread.java:90)
      Finished.
      System.exit(0).
      Completed: /tmp/jprt/P2/100004.ab23780/testproduct/linux_i586_2.6-product/jre/../bin/java -server -Duser.home=/tmp/jprt/P2/100004.ab23780 -Djava.io.tmpdir=/tmp/jprt/P2/100004.ab23780/io/linux_i586-product-c2-jdk_misc -server -Duser.home=/tmp/jprt/P2/100004.ab23780 -Djava.io.tmpdir=/tmp/jprt/P2/100004.ab23780/io/linux_i586-product-c2-jdk_misc -ea -esa -jar /tmp/jprt/P2/100004.ab23780/testproduct/linux_i586_2.6-product/jre/../demo/jfc/Java2D/Java2Demo.jar -runs=1
      STDERR:
      java.lang.RuntimeException: Test failed - Exception seen in output
      at Java2DemoTest.main(Java2DemoTest.java:49)
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
      at java.lang.reflect.Method.invoke(Method.java:601)
      at com.sun.javatest.regtest.MainAction$SameVMRunnable.run(MainAction.java:680)
      at java.lang.Thread.run(Thread.java:722)

      JavaTest Message: Test threw exception: java.lang.RuntimeException
      JavaTest Message: shutting down test


      TEST RESULT: Failed. Execution failed: `main' threw exception: java.lang.RuntimeException: Test failed - Exception seen in output
      --------------------------------------------------

            serb Sergey Bylokhov
            alanb Alan Bateman
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

              Created:
              Updated:
              Resolved:
              Imported:
              Indexed: